Current Solana Price Trends and Future Predictions
The current landscape for Solana (SOL) has seen significant fluctuations, particularly with its price dropping 17.2% from late January. After hitting a recent low, SOL managed to recover slightly but remains 26% below its all-time high of $295. Such volatility raises concerns about the sustainability of price gains moving forward, especially in a market marked by global economic uncertainty and cautious investor sentiment. Analysts are watching closely to see if SOL can break through the psychological resistance barriers that have emerged during this downturn.
Despite these challenges, some experts maintain a cautiously optimistic outlook for Solana, suggesting that the cryptocurrency may rebound in 2025. Factors such as the migration of stablecoins to Solana and the growing interest in Web3 applications could play pivotal roles in driving future price increases. Analyzing Solana’s On-Chain Activity and Competitor Performance
Solana’s on-chain activity has recently experienced a sharp decline, with trading volumes dropping by 40%. This downturn has not only affected SOL’s price but has also raised questions about the platform’s overall health in comparison to its competitors. For instance, while Solana saw a drastic reduction in trading activity, other chains like BNB and Ethereum maintained minimal declines, showcasing their resilience in a challenging market environment.
However, it’s not all negative for Solana. The platform’s Total Value Locked (TVL) saw an impressive 27% increase in January, outperforming both Ethereum and BNB Chain. This growth signals a strong foundation for Solana, particularly as key projects like Jito and Raydium continue to attract deposits. Understanding SOL Futures and Market Sentiment
The sentiment among Solana investors can be gauged through the analysis of SOL futures contracts. A notable observation from January 27 was the brief spike in futures premiums, which reached 12% before retracting to 6%. This fluctuation indicates a mixed sentiment among traders, highlighting their uncertainty about SOL’s ability to maintain its recent price gains. Generally, a premium above 10% suggests strong bullish sentiment, while anything below 5% points to a more cautious outlook.
The current premium trends reflect a lack of enthusiasm among investors, especially considering the recent price movements have been attributed to the hype surrounding memecoins rather than fundamental strength. The Role of Memecoins in Solana’s Price Dynamics
Memecoins have played a notable role in shaping the recent price dynamics of Solana. Despite being perceived as speculative assets, their influence on SOL’s price cannot be overlooked. The hype surrounding memecoins has attracted significant investor attention, leading to short-term price surges. However, this reliance on memecoins raises concerns about the sustainability of these price movements and whether they can be supported by more fundamental growth metrics.
As the cryptocurrency market matures, the focus may shift towards more substantial projects and applications that offer real value. For Solana, this means that while memecoins can provide temporary boosts, long-term growth will depend on its ability to foster a diverse ecosystem of decentralized applications.
